Purpose and Scope
Proposed Title NCR Computer-Aided Dispatch (CAD) Data Exchange (Based on NIEM v 2.0)
Business Purpose The Fire Departments of Alexandria City, Arlington County and Fairfax County, signatories of the Northern Virginia (NoVA) Emergency Services Mutual Response Memorandum of Agreement, have been operating as one department in utilization of resources since the early 1970s. Over time, the NoVA agreement has been amended to encompass virtually all fire suppression, EMS and command units.

Previously, all requests for resources were handled manually (verbally by dedicated ring down telephone lines) with one jurisdiction's Communication Center having to call another to determine resource availability. If a resource is available, it ‘belongs’ to the requesting jurisdiction for the purpose of dispatch on the call for service in question. Once availability was confirmed via phone, incident information (address, incident type, zone box, radio channel, units) is exchanged and verified, and the actual dispatch occurred. This method added one to two minutes to the time necessary to dispatch the unit(s) closest to an incident and delayed response times.

This data exchange standardizes and streamlines the sharing of data between disparate CAD systems which support 24 x 7 mission critical emergency functions. Implementing interoperability between these systems reduced dispatch times, improved response times, and resulted in better service to citizens.

Development Following the NCR Exchange Development Life Cycle (EDLC), once a Project Charter was executed, technical sessions were held with Fire/EMS personnel from Alexandria, Arlington and Fairfax to develop detailed functional requirements. The DEH Team visited the respective Public Safety Communications Centers to capture screen shots and document current jurisdictional CAD processes. Next, flow diagrams for the proposed CAD processes were documented, data elements were defined, and mapping sheets, sequence diagrams, message structures and vendor-specific technical requirements were developed. Additional technical sessions were held with each jurisdiction to refine these documents.

The respective CAD vendors of each jurisdiction performed internal development to modify existing functionality to comply with the exchange requirements. Following internal vendor testing, the CAD vendors each participated in integration testing with the DEH to ensure compliance with requirements. Final acceptance testing involved all CAD systems and involved personnel from each jurisdiction to validate functionality. The data exchange became operational on February 18, 2010.

Lessons Learned Creation of this reference implementation contributed to the validation of, and revision to, the NCR Exchange Development Life Cycle (EDLC).
Suggestions and Recommendations It will be necessary for the Data Exchange Hub to provide central support for the development of exchange schemas across Emergency Support Functions within the NCR and to provide technical assistance in implementing the NCR Exchange Development Process. Several documents dealing with the grant submission process might be helpful to others pursuing these avenues for funding such as the Investment Justification and the Grant Submission Package.
